为什么我画的地方不加取地址符号?

不要在意标题为什么不加分号,因为长度太长了!

scanf("%d",a[i]+j)为什么不加取地址符号

二维数组a[3][5]中,a[3]储存的是下一维的地址,a[1]等同于&a[1][0]

同理,a[1]+1等于&a[1][1]

所以图中没有错误,不加取址符是因为它本身就是地址。

示范:


从数值角度观察

scanf("%d",a[i]+j)为什么不加取地址符号scanf("%d",a[i]+j)为什么不加取地址符号

 

从地址角度观察

scanf("%d",a[i]+j)为什么不加取地址符号scanf("%d",a[i]+j)为什么不加取地址符号

相关文章:

  • 2022-12-23
  • 2022-12-23
  • 2022-12-23
  • 2021-09-18
  • 2021-07-07
  • 2022-12-23
  • 2022-12-23
  • 2021-05-04
猜你喜欢
  • 2021-12-31
  • 2021-08-25
  • 2022-12-23
  • 2021-12-10
  • 2021-11-17
  • 2022-12-23
相关资源
相似解决方案